The Cohens and the Kellys in Scotland is a 1930 American comedy film. It is one of The Cohens and the Kellys series.[1] It was directed by William James Craft and produced and released by Universal Pictures.[2]

The film and trailer are preserved in the Library of Congress collection.[3]
